What Are WebP and JPG?
Before jumping into comparisons, let's first understand what WebP and JPG are.
WebP
WebP, developed by Google, is a relatively new image format designed specifically for the web. It utilizes advanced compression techniques to reduce file size without heavily compromising quality. WebP supports both lossy and lossless compression, as well as transparency (like PNG) and animation (like GIF).
Key Features of WebP:
- Smaller file sizes: Compresses images by 25-35% more effectively than JPG or PNG.
- Supports features like transparency and animation.
- Optimized for faster page loading—an SEO favorite.
JPG
JPEG (commonly referred to as JPG) has been around since the early 1990s and has achieved near-universal compatibility. It’s known for its ability to compress high-quality images into relatively small file sizes, making it a go-to for photographs and web graphics.
Key Features of JPG:
- Widely supported across all browsers and devices.
- Loses quality upon compression but offers flexibility in balancing size and clarity.
- Great for photos with lots of color gradients and details.

Advantages of WebP Over JPG
If you’ve been hearing a lot of buzz around WebP, it’s for good reasons. Here’s why it’s often considered the superior choice for modern websites:
1. Smaller File Sizes for Faster Load Times
WebP’s advanced compression reduces image sizes by 25-35% compared to JPG without compromising noticeable quality. Smaller images mean faster page load times, reduced server costs, and, ultimately, a better experience for your visitors.
2. Improved User Experience
Users expect fast-loading pages. With WebP, websites load more quickly, especially on mobile devices where connection speeds may be slower. Faster load times improve user engagement and lower bounce rates.
3. SEO Benefits
Google’s algorithm prioritizes speed and user experience. By using WebP, you’re signaling to search engines that your site embraces modern, efficient practices—boosting performance and, potentially, search rankings.
4. Versatility
WebP combines features of multiple formats (e.g., transparency from PNG, animation from GIF) into one—saving storage space and simplifying image management.
Despite these advantages, WebP isn’t a silver bullet. It comes with some notable challenges.
Challenges and Limitations of WebP
1. Limited Browser Support
Not all browsers support WebP. While major browsers like Chrome, Edge, and Firefox are compatible, others (notably older versions of Safari or niche browsers) can’t display WebP images properly—requiring fallback solutions like JPG or PNG.
2. Complex Workflow for Developers
You may need specialized tools to create or convert WebP images. Additionally, implementing fallback options increases complexity within code, particularly for websites with large image libraries.
3. Software Compatibility
Some image editing tools or older CMS platforms may not support WebP. This limitation can slow down or complicate workflows.
Solution: To address these challenges, use a hybrid approach. Serve WebP where supported but provide automatic fallbacks in JPG format for older systems or browsers.
How to Convert WebP to JPG
If you find yourself in a situation where WebP isn’t viable, converting to JPG is straightforward. Here’s how:
Step-by-Step Conversion Guide
- Online Tools:

- Use websites like Convertio or CloudConvert. Just upload your WebP file and download the converted JPG.

- Photo Editors:

- Tools like Photoshop or GIMP allow you to open WebP files and export them as JPG.

- Command-Line Tools:

- For developers, utilities like ImageMagick provide batch processing capabilities. Example command:

```bash
magick image.webp image.jpg
```
- Browser Extensions:

- Chrome extensions like “Save Image as Type” can instantly convert and save WebP images as JPG.

SEO Implications of Image Formats
When it comes to SEO, image optimization is crucial. Here’s how image format impacts your rankings:
1. Page Speed and Core Web Vitals
Using lightweight formats like WebP can directly improve your site’s Core Web Vitals scores, boosting your rankings. For fallback images using JPG, compress files using tools like TinyJPG to keep sizes small.
2. Alt Text Usage
Regardless of format, always include descriptive alt text to improve accessibility and increase the chances of appearing in image-related searches.
3. Responsive Design
Ensure images are optimized for all devices. This includes serving the correct format and size for different screen resolutions to avoid slowing mobile load times.
Best Practices for Image SEO:
- Use WebP format for modern browsers with fallback JPGs where necessary.
- Compress images without sacrificing quality.
- Implement descriptive filenames and structured alt text.
- Add width and height parameters to improve layout stability metrics.
The Future of Image Formats
The world of image formats is still evolving. Technologies like AVIF—a newer format praised for even greater compression and quality retention—are emerging as strong contenders alongside WebP and JPG. However, widespread adoption will take time.
